Advantages of Creative Therapy
Creative therapy offers a distinct approach to healing by enabling individuals to express their emotions through artistic expressions. For many, verbal communication can be challenging, particularly when dealing with trauma or mental health issues. Engaging in creative pursuits can provide a silent outlet for feelings that might otherwise remain unexpressed. This method of expression can lead to greater self-awareness and understanding of one’s emotions, which is a crucial step toward healing.
Furthermore, creative therapy can reduce anxiety and stress, encouraging relaxation and mindfulness. Creating art enables individuals to focus on the moment, providing a break from negative thoughts and worries. This immersive experience can lead to improved mental health outcomes, as participants find solace in their artistic pursuits. Research shows that participating in creative tasks boosts mood and enhances overall well-being, making it a valuable tool for individuals seeking to manage their mental health.
Additionally, art therapy fosters a sense of community and connection. In group settings, individuals can exchange their creations and experiences, leading to mutual support and support. This group aspect can help combat feelings of isolation, as participants understand they are not alone in their struggles. The bonds built through shared creative experiences can enhance personal growth and resilience, making art therapy a powerful resource for those in the Houston area seeking emotional support.
Forms of Art Therapeutic Approaches Offered
Art art therapy in Houston encompasses a variety of approaches designed to meet personal needs. One popular type is guided drawing, where clients express their emotions and experiences through drawing. This method enables individuals to explore their inner thoughts in a visual manner, often bringing unrecognized feelings to the forefront. Art therapists facilitate this process, helping clients understand their creations and delve deeper into their emotional landscape.
Another common approach is painting therapy, which encourages participants to use hues and form to communicate feelings that might be hard to put into words. Through abstract or representational painting, clients can confront trauma, anxiety, and other mental health challenges. The process of painting becomes both a artistic outlet and a means of healing, providing a sense of accomplishment and mental relief.

Discovering an Art Counselor in Houston
When looking for an art counselor in Houston, it’s essential to begin by identifying your individual needs. Consider what issues you want to resolve, whether worry, low mood, past experiences, or self-discovery. This clarity will help guide your search and make sure that you find a therapist who specializes in the areas that are relevant to you.
Next, investigate potential art counselors by looking at online directories, industry associations, and local mental health resources. Many therapists provide their services through clinics, private practices, or community organizations. Look for someone who not only has the suitable credentials and experience but additionally resonates with you on a personal level. You’ll want to feel comfortable and safe, as the effectiveness of art therapy often depends on the therapeutic relationship.
To wrap up, once you have narrowed your choices, think about scheduling preliminary consultations. This gives you the opportunity to assess their approach and find out if it matches your expectations and comfort levels. During these sessions, ask about their techniques and how they integrate art into therapy. Locating the right art counselor in Houston can be a life-changing step toward healing and personal growth.
